Annelies Baes – Crochet Summer Cardigan (Topdown)

Crochet designer Annelies Baes of Vicarno is an expert in topdown crochet cardigans!

A top-down seamless model, with a beautiful open-worked stitch pattern.
You tie this cardigan down from the neckline, by means of raglan increases. This means that you completely crochet into one piece, without seams. You can adjust your jacket while you are crocheting, and in this way you get a beautiful customized fit.

The pattern is completely written in 4 sizes: S, M, L and XL.
A signed crochet diagram has also been added.

During the workshop, we crochet a large piece of the top of the cardigan, this is the most challenging piece, because here are the raglan and front incisions. At home you can finish your summer vest in a relaxed way.

Experience: some experience is required. I expect that you know or have practiced following basic stitches: unloading, fasting, sticks.
This workshop is not suitable for absolute beginners.
